> I have researching the PUCKETT for close to 30 years I can prove my line
> from Henry Puckett to Richard Puckett, Jr born according to Bristol Parish
> Vestry Records, born about 1721.  Richard's father was Richard Puckett Sr,
> son of William Puckett son of John Puckett son of Henry Puckett.
>
> Richard Puckett, Jr was on orphan, his guardian was John Puckett of
> Chesterfield Co, VA, brother to Richard Puckett, Sr. According to books (I
> can not prove) Richard Jr had two sons; James Puckett and Thomas Hobby
> Puckett.  I can prove from James Puckett down to me, this James Puckett was
> suppose to have married Martha Dabney from Cane Creek Laurens County South
> Carolina (can not prove).
